Woking loan QPR defender Jaiden Putman for short-term spell

Woking has secured a short-term youth loan for defender Jaiden Putman from Queens Park Rangers. Putman, 19, made his first-team debut for QPR in the EFL Cup against Plymouth Argyle in August 2025 before spending time on loan at Bath City. In that stint, he made 25 appearances during the second half of the last season. Putman expressed confidence in his move to Woking, stating his hope to positively impact the team. Woking's director of football, Jody Brown, noted that Putman has trained with the coaching staff and their confidence in his addition to the squad. Woking recruited Putman due to a couple of short-term injuries affecting the team.
